Macaulay2 Engine
Loading...
Searching...
No Matches

◆ list_units()

std::vector< MutableComplex::iterator > MutableComplex::list_units ( size_t n,
const size_t flags ) const

Definition at line 102 of file mutablecomplex.cpp.

105{
106 iterator i(*this, n);
107 std::vector<iterator> units;
108 while (next_unit(i, flags))
109 {
110 units.push_back(i);
111 ++i;
112 }
113 // sort units here?
114 // std::sort(units.begin(), units.end(), unit_cmp());
115 return units;
116}
Cursor pointing at one entry of one differential matrix in the complex: a (matrix index,...
bool next_unit(iterator &i, const size_t flags) const
const size_t flags

References flags, and next_unit().